> >> Spent most of the morning ripping out a large duranta hedge that we
> >> planted when we first moved in. We planted it as a privacy screen
> >> because we knew it would grow fast. Then we planted red-tip cocoplums
> >> behind it. Well, now the cocoplums are about 12 feet tall and very
> >> dense, so it's time for the durantas to go.
> >>
> >> There is also a honeybell tangelo on the end of the cocoplum hedge.
> >> Now
> >> that the durantas are out, I can see clusters of ripe and near-ripe
> >> tangelos hanging in the cocoplums. Way more than we can eat, even if
> >> we
> >> go on a tangelo-only diet. So I guess we'll be squeezing and freezing
> >> tomorrow, although it would be nice if we could hold some on the tree
> >> for Ms. Fatma to take with her when she goes to Boston for Christmas.
> >>
> >> Once I'm satisfied that the durantas are dead, I'm going to turn the
> >> bed into a cactus garden--whortleberries and Peruvian apples. They're
> >> both columnar types and should thrive in that bed. It gets full sun
> >> most of the day.
